Begin by looking into groomers in your area and asking dog-owning pals, your dog breeder if you have one, neighborhood rescues, and your canine fitness instructor for references.


Some vet clinics may have on-site grooming centers, or pet childcares have regular check outs from mobile groomers. It's constantly an excellent idea to go to a number of brushing hair salons; any kind of fantastic grooming beauty salon has an open-door plan and motivates possible customers to see their store. Ask for a tour and ask about which groomer is finest with specific ages, breeds, and any kind of various other specific needs you might have.


How do they dry their canines (hand-blown dry, drying cages, etc)? Figure out what safety measures they take to make sure that a canine never overheats or experiences when being dried. Coiffure by hand is the safest and least stressful option. Inform the groomer about whether your pet has any type of stress and anxiety regarding grooming and talk about any specific needs or limitations.

Possibly they had an unpleasant or excruciating grooming session, or maybe they link grooming with something undesirable. It could likewise website be a result of stress and anxiety or anxiety pertaining to unknown objects or circumstances, which can take place if they missed very early socializing to grooming and managing. To aid your canine conquer their fear of grooming, it's necessary to start with desensitization and go sluggish.


Never ever force anything, as that only heightens their concern and anxiousness about grooming. Discover a peaceful and comfy room where you can groom your canine without diversions or arrange their appointment with the groomer at the quietest time of the day. Use deals with and tranquil appreciation to compensate your dog during the grooming process.


Take constant breaks to guarantee your pet does not come to be overloaded. Be ready to clear up for simply obtaining your canine bathed and cleaned on one day and have to return a different day for the actual haircutting.

An excellent groomer needs to never ever require the canine to tolerate handling for longer than they can handle when it's not an essential treatment. A great groomer will stop a bridegroom when a pet dog is displaying worry, tension, or anxiety and call you to get your pet dog. They may also refer you to your vet for assistance.


In serious cases, it's ideal to have the canine sedated at the vet center and have the brushing done there. Keep in mind, perseverance and uniformity are key when aiding a canine that dislikes being groomed.
